Garden Curbing Service in Honolulu, HI
Garden curbing services involve installing decorative borders along garden beds, walkways, or lawns to create a clean and defined appearance. These curbing projects can include materials such as concrete, stone, or brick, and are often used to enhance landscaping designs, prevent soil erosion, and keep mulch or gravel in place.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ve the visual appeal of their outdoor spaces, define different areas within their yard, or add a polished finish to garden beds and pathways.

Common Garden Curbing Service Jobs
Garden edging installation - defines garden beds and keeps mulch in place for a tidy appearance.
Concrete curbing - creates durable, long-lasting borders around lawns and flower beds.
Stone or brick edging - adds a natural or classic touch to landscape boundaries.
Custom curbing designs - enhances curb appeal with personalized patterns and styles.
Retaining wall curbing - helps manage soil erosion and creates level planting areas.
Erosion control curbing - stabilizes slopes and prevents soil loss in garden spaces.
